Comment

Extends: CharacterData

See: https://developer.mozilla.org/en-US/docs/Web/API/Comment

new Comment(document, comment)

Creates an instance of Comment.

Param Type
document Document
comment string

comment.nodeName : string

Read only

comment.nodeType : number

Read only

comment.data : string

comment.textContent : string

comment.nodeValue : string

comment.length : number

Read only

comment.contentEditable

Read only

comment.isConnected : boolean

Read only

comment.parentNode : Node

Read only

comment.parentElement : Element

Read only

comment.firstChild : Node

Read only

comment.lastChild : Node

Read only

comment.previousSibling : Node

Read only

comment.nextSibling : Node

Read only

comment.firstElementChild : Node

Read only

comment.lastElementChild : Node

Read only

comment.previousElementSibling : Node

Read only

comment.nextElementSibling : Node

Read only

comment.childNodes : NodeList

Read only

comment.children : HTMLCollection

Read only

comment.ownerDocument

Read only

comment.attributes

Read only

comment.substringData(offset, count)

Param Type
offset *
count *

comment.appendData(arg)

Param Type
arg string

comment.insertData(offset, arg)

Param Type
offset number
arg string

comment.deleteData(offset, count)

Param Type
offset number
count number

comment.replaceData(offset, count, arg)

Param Type
offset number
count number
arg string

comment.hasChildNodes()

comment.cloneNode(deep)

Param Type
deep boolean

comment.appendChild(child)

Param Type
child Node

comment.insertBefore(child, before)

Param Type
child Node
before Node

comment.replaceChild(newChild, oldChild)

Param Type
newChild Node
oldChild Node

comment.removeChild(child)

Param Type
child Node

comment.remove()

comment.before(...nodes)

Param Type
...nodes Array.<Node>

comment.after(...nodes)

Param Type
...nodes Array.<Node>

comment.replaceWith(...nodes)

Param Type
...nodes Array.<Node>

comment.contains(node)

Param Type
node Node

comment.addEventListener(eventName, callback, [capture])

Param Type Default
eventName *
callback *
[capture] boolean false

comment.removeEventListener(eventName, callback, [capture])

Param Type Default
eventName *
callback *
[capture] boolean false

comment.dispatchEvent(event)

Param Type
event *

results matching ""

    No results matching ""